Transaction c6439310908a9299cd20826698fc607a3dae34d50be90f5f0fa675c2b7a73e87
1 Input
1 Output
-
c6439310908a9299cd20826698fc607a3dae34d50be90f5f0fa675c2b7a73e87:0
- value
- 693804
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fc19f400c227cbf7e65bb95b92f0558a6fd8782 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E77aXgsdYzkCV86PpUX7iEipxM62fMckM